About 2438 N 113th St

WHAT A DEAL! Custom home with horse privileges offers a perfect blend of modern luxury & rural charm - with no HOA! The property is located on a prime 1.04 acre lot with beautiful views of the Superstitions Mtns in the distance & Pass Mtn nearby, w/quick access to hiking trails & the 202Loop E for an easy drive to all Valley areas. This well-designed and impeccably maintained home features a variety of upgrades, including pendant lighting & a massive solid surface island & lovely countertops in the heart-of-the home kitchen... & all appliances convey. The great room is particularly welcoming, highlighted by a cozy fireplace & soaring vaulted ceilings that enhance the open, airy feel while providing a cozy focal point for relaxation. There's an oversized 3 car garage, as well. Click: The primary suite includes a walk-in shower, separate soaking tub, his/hers vanities, and a spacious walk-in closet. Good quality flooring is easy maintenance, and perfect for AZ living. The spacious 3 car garage has ample space for vehicles and extra storage, plus there's an RV hook-up with power and water on the north side of the home. This serene property is situated in an unincorporated part of Maricopa County, near the very border of the beautiful, undeveloped high desert area of northeast Mesa, situated close to Usery Mountain Regional Park (with several great hiking trailheads within walking distance of the home and Saguaro Lake only 30 minutes away.) Enjoy the tranquility of rural living with the added benefits of a property suited for both recreation and practicality, with plenty of space for horses, poultry, toys, gardening, or your favorite hobbies. Home is on a shared well, and the well information is in the Documents tab on this listing, fyi.

Living in Mesa, AZ

Mesa's transport infrastructure supports both private and public transit options, with a focus on improving connectivity and reducing travel times. The area's road and highway network facilitates commuting and regional travel. Public transportation services are available, with efforts to enhance efficiency and accessibility for residents. The city also encourages walkability and bikeability in several neighborhoods, promoting a healthy and environmentally friendly lifestyle.

Residents of Mesa have access to a robust selection of services. The educational system includes a variety of public and private schools, catering to different educational needs and preferences. Healthcare facilities are well-distributed, offering a range of services from primary care to specialized treatments. The city also features a network of public libraries and a vibrant array of retail and dining options that reflect the local Southwestern culture.

Mesa prides itself on a family-friendly atmosphere and a strong sense of community. The city is celebrated for its outdoor recreational opportunities, including numerous parks and golf courses, as well as cultural attractions like the Mesa Arts Center. Annual events such as the Mesa Music Festival highlight the local cultural scene and bring the community together.

The housing landscape in Mesa is diverse, with single-family homes being a significant component, complemented by a selection of apartments and townhouses. Architectural styles vary, with modern, ranch, and Spanish influences commonly seen throughout the area. The market composition reflects a blend of historical and contemporary living spaces, with a notable number of properties constructed in the late 20th century.

In June 2025 more than 66 listings in Mesa, AZ were sold above the asking price. During the same period more than 133 listings were sold at asking price, while more than 251 were sold below. The number of homes for sale in Mesa, AZ decreased by 1.7% between May and June 2025. Listings spent 66 days on the market in June 2025, and had a median list price of $450,313 during the same period.
